With future hall-of-famer Peyton Manning leading the offense, we can expect the Broncos to get plenty of national attention in the upcoming season, and it will start in the pre-season. Although most of the exact dates have not yet been deterimined, the Broncos have announced their pre-season schedule.

The Broncos third pre-season game will be aired nationally on CBS on Saturday, August 24th against the St. Louis Rams at Sports Authority Field. The Broncos will play at San Francisco between August 8-11, at Seattle between  August 15-19, and then they will finish up with home games against the Rams, and August 29th or 30th against Arizona. Exact dates will be established in the coming weeks.

The NFL regular season schedule will be announced April 16th, and it looks like there is a lot of potential for the Broncos to receive national exposure. Aside from their highly successful season in 2012, there are several intriguing match ups on the schedule. The Broncos expect to get a Thanksgiving Day game against Dallas, plus there is a game with the New York Giants, featuring Manning's brother Eli. The Broncos also have a game in Indianapolis against the Colts, which will be Peyton Manning's first game in Indianapolis as an opposing quarterback.

Other match ups on the schedule include the Patriots, Texans, and Redskins. The game with Washington will bring coach Mike Shanahan back to the sidelines in Denver for the first time since he was fired following the 2008 season.
